Loading core/java/android/os/FileUtils.java +54 −0 Original line number Diff line number Diff line Loading @@ -66,6 +66,9 @@ import java.io.IOException; import java.io.InputStream; import java.io.OutputStream; import java.nio.charset.StandardCharsets; import java.security.DigestInputStream; import java.security.MessageDigest; import java.security.NoSuchAlgorithmException; import java.util.Arrays; import java.util.Comparator; import java.util.Objects; Loading Loading @@ -716,6 +719,57 @@ public class FileUtils { } } /** * Compute the digest of the given file using the requested algorithm. * * @param algorithm Any valid algorithm accepted by * {@link MessageDigest#getInstance(String)}. * @hide */ public static byte[] digest(@NonNull File file, @NonNull String algorithm) throws IOException, NoSuchAlgorithmException { try (FileInputStream in = new FileInputStream(file)) { return digest(in, algorithm); } } /** * Compute the digest of the given file using the requested algorithm. * * @param algorithm Any valid algorithm accepted by * {@link MessageDigest#getInstance(String)}. * @hide */ public static byte[] digest(@NonNull InputStream in, @NonNull String algorithm) throws IOException, NoSuchAlgorithmException { // TODO: implement kernel optimizations return digestInternalUserspace(in, algorithm); } /** * Compute the digest of the given file using the requested algorithm. * * @param algorithm Any valid algorithm accepted by * {@link MessageDigest#getInstance(String)}. * @hide */ public static byte[] digest(FileDescriptor fd, String algorithm) throws IOException, NoSuchAlgorithmException { // TODO: implement kernel optimizations return digestInternalUserspace(new FileInputStream(fd), algorithm); } private static byte[] digestInternalUserspace(InputStream in, String algorithm) throws IOException, NoSuchAlgorithmException { final MessageDigest digest = MessageDigest.getInstance(algorithm); try (DigestInputStream digestStream = new DigestInputStream(in, digest)) { final byte[] buffer = new byte[8192]; while (digestStream.read(buffer) != -1) { } } return digest.digest(); } /** * Delete older files in a directory until only those matching the given * constraints remain.
